{Schengen Visa Fee: A Comprehensive Breakdown for the current year

Planning a trip to the European area in the coming year? Understanding the charge is essential . As of 2024 , the standard processing charge for most applicants is €80. However, this sum may vary depending on your nationality and the kind of visa you’re applying for . Minors between the ages of 6-12 usually pay €40, while applicants under the age of six are exempt to pay a fee . Don't forget to verify the official website of the state you'll be applying to, as costs are liable to updates. Some circumstances might also involve additional costs like service fees or administrative expenses .

Canada Visa British Citizens: Eligibility, Fees, and Application Tips

Navigating the journey of securing a Canada's visa as a British resident can feel complex, but understanding the requirements is key. Generally, qualified British individuals can apply for various visa categories, including visitor visas (for tourism or brief business trips), study permits (for pursuing education), and work permits (for employment opportunities). Costs associated with these visas vary significantly, typically starting around £170 for a visitor visa and increasing for longer-term permits; always check the official Immigration, Refugees and Citizenship IRCC website for the read more latest information. To increase your chances of approval, ensure your application is complete, includes all needed documents (copyright, evidence of funds, etc.), and concisely demonstrates your intention to return to the UK. Consider seeking professional assistance from a registered Canadian immigration consultant if you feel unsure with the application protocol.
